[Scummvm-cvs-logs] scummvm master -> 61bb7cc8ed55c506ac1b02cf6498bfca17ca4b60
dreammaster
dreammaster at scummvm.org
Fri Sep 11 02:49:28 CEST 2015
This automated email contains information about 1 new commit which have been
pushed to the 'scummvm' repo located at https://github.com/scummvm/scummvm .
Summary:
61bb7cc8ed SHERLOCK: Fix Coverity warnings
Commit: 61bb7cc8ed55c506ac1b02cf6498bfca17ca4b60
https://github.com/scummvm/scummvm/commit/61bb7cc8ed55c506ac1b02cf6498bfca17ca4b60
Author: Paul Gilbert (dreammaster at scummvm.org)
Date: 2015-09-10T20:48:40-04:00
Commit Message:
SHERLOCK: Fix Coverity warnings
Changed paths:
engines/sherlock/scalpel/scalpel.cpp
engines/sherlock/scalpel/tsage/logo.cpp
engines/sherlock/tattoo/tattoo_journal.cpp
diff --git a/engines/sherlock/scalpel/scalpel.cpp b/engines/sherlock/scalpel/scalpel.cpp
index 2bb90f7..b3531e8 100644
--- a/engines/sherlock/scalpel/scalpel.cpp
+++ b/engines/sherlock/scalpel/scalpel.cpp
@@ -1229,6 +1229,8 @@ void ScalpelEngine::showScummVMSaveDialog() {
saveGameState(slot, desc);
}
+
+ delete dialog;
}
void ScalpelEngine::showScummVMRestoreDialog() {
@@ -1238,6 +1240,8 @@ void ScalpelEngine::showScummVMRestoreDialog() {
if (slot >= 0) {
loadGameState(slot);
}
+
+ delete dialog;
}
bool ScalpelEngine::play3doMovie(const Common::String &filename, const Common::Point &pos, bool halfSize) {
diff --git a/engines/sherlock/scalpel/tsage/logo.cpp b/engines/sherlock/scalpel/tsage/logo.cpp
index 64539b9..014470d 100644
--- a/engines/sherlock/scalpel/tsage/logo.cpp
+++ b/engines/sherlock/scalpel/tsage/logo.cpp
@@ -423,6 +423,7 @@ Logo::Logo(ScalpelEngine *vm) : _vm(vm), _lib("sf3.rlb") {
// Initialize counter
_counter = 0;
+ _frameCounter = 0;
// Initialize wait frame counters
_waitFrames = 0;
diff --git a/engines/sherlock/tattoo/tattoo_journal.cpp b/engines/sherlock/tattoo/tattoo_journal.cpp
index 57d3d24..b45d669 100644
--- a/engines/sherlock/tattoo/tattoo_journal.cpp
+++ b/engines/sherlock/tattoo/tattoo_journal.cpp
@@ -909,13 +909,13 @@ int TattooJournal::getFindName(bool printError) {
if (events._released || events._rightReleased) {
switch (_selector) {
- case SB_CANCEL:
+ case (int)SB_CANCEL:
done = -1;
break;
- case SB_BACKWARDS:
+ case (int)SB_BACKWARDS:
done = 2;
break;
- case SB_FORWARDS:
+ case (int)SB_FORWARDS:
done = 1;
break;
default:
More information about the Scummvm-git-logs
mailing list